Where Is Zubovići and Why It Matters

Zubovići lies eight kilometres east of Novalja, facing the dramatic Velebit mountains across the sea channel.
Its location offers postcard views and quick access to every part of Pag Island — whether you want secluded beaches or lively markets.
The road from Žigljen ferry port takes about 10 minutes, while Pag Town is a 35-minute scenic drive.

Because of its positioning, Zubovići attracts travellers who want peace, authenticity, and accessibility in one destination.


History and Culture – An Island of Stone and Salt

For centuries, Pag’s people survived between rock and sea. Zubovići’s residents once lived from fishing, salt, and the hardy sheep whose milk became world-famous Paški sir.
That heritage is still alive — from stone houses with blue shutters to summer folk festivals where locals sing klapa songs under the stars.

Beaches of Zubovići and the Barbati Coast

Main Zubovići Beach

Central, family-friendly, and edged by crystal-clear shallows perfect for children or paddle-boarding.

Plat Beach

A few minutes east, this smaller cove offers privacy and turquoise water framed by limestone cliffs.

Ručica Beach (Metajna)

A spectacular lunar landscape of golden rocks — a must-see for photographers and couples.

Caska and Zrće Beaches (Novalja)

Caska hides Roman ruins beneath the sea, while Zrće is Croatia’s festival hotspot. Staying in Zubovići lets you enjoy the party when you want and silence when you don’t.

Things to Do in and Around Zubovići – Zubovići apartment

Explore Pag Town – Zubovići apartment

Stroll its Renaissance grid, visit the Salt Museum and UNESCO-listed lace galleries.

Taste Pag Cheese at Sirana Gligora (Kolan) – Zubovići apartment

An award-winning cheese factory offering guided tastings of authentic Paški sir.

Discover the Pag Triangle – Zubovići apartment

A mysterious geological formation attracting curious travellers and photographers.

Boat Excursions

From Novalja or Metajna, daily tours visit Beritnica Rocks, hidden caves, and uninhabited islets.

Olive Gardens of Lun

Over 1,000 ancient olive trees — some older than 1,500 years — create a magical landscape.

Cycling and Hiking

Pag’s rocky terrain offers panoramic trails with sea views and springtime fragrance of wild sage and rosemary.


Food and Gastronomy – The Flavour of Pag – Zubovići apartment

Pag’s cuisine is minimalist yet deeply aromatic.

  • Paška Janjetina – tender lamb grilled over olive wood.

  • Paški Sir – aged cheese with notes of salt and herbs.

  • Škampi na Buzaru – scampi cooked with tomato and white wine.

  • Brudet – fisherman’s stew rich in sea flavour.

Pair them with local wines Gegić or Žutica, and you’ll taste why Pag is called “the island of salt and sun.”


Events and Seasonal Highlights – Zubovići apartment

Summer (June–August) brings music festivals in Novalja — Hideout, Sonus, and Fresh Island — while Zubovići remains peaceful.
Spring and autumn attract photographers, cyclists, and digital nomads looking for quiet retreats.
Winter reveals the authentic island lifestyle: fishermen, stone walls, and slow days by the fire.


Getting to Zubovići – Zubovići apartment

Pag Island connects to the mainland via Pag Bridge on the south and the Prizna–Žigljen ferry on the north.
Nearest airports: Zadar (85 km) and Rijeka (125 km).
Car rental is highly recommended for exploring hidden bays and local villages.

Local Tips for Travellers – Zubovići apartment

  • Book early (January–March) for the best sea-view apartments.

  • Visit Ručica Beach at sunrise for photo perfection.

  • Try Pag lamb at Konoba Arka in Metajna or Konoba Antika in Novalja.

  • Bring water shoes – Pag’s pebble beaches are gentle but rocky.

  • Combine your stay with a day trip to Nin, Zadar, or Krka National Park.
